Creating Your Own Personal Finance App: A Step-by-Step Guide

[H2] Getting Started: Building Your Personal Finance App

Hey Reader Beyondfitwell.com! Are you interested in creating your own personal finance app? Building a personal finance app can be a rewarding project that not only helps you manage your money but also serves as a valuable tool for others. In this step-by-step guide, we will explore the process of creating a personal finance app from scratch. So, let’s dive into the world of app development and turn your idea into reality!

[H3] Understanding the Market and Identifying Your Target Audience

Before you start creating your personal finance app, it’s crucial to understand the market and identify your target audience. Conducting thorough market research is essential to gain insights into existing personal finance apps, their features, and their target users. This research will help you determine what sets your app apart and how it can cater to the specific needs of your target audience.

When conducting market research, consider factors such as age group, financial goals, and preferred features. By understanding the demographics and preferences of your target audience, you can craft a unique selling proposition for your app that addresses their pain points directly.

In addition to market research, creating user personas can further enhance your understanding of your target audience. User personas are fictional characters that represent different segments of your target audience. These personas help you empathize with your users’ pain points, motivations, and behavior patterns. By developing a deep understanding of your target audience, you can design an app that not only meets their needs but also exceeds their expectations.

For example, imagine your target audience consists of young professionals who struggle with budgeting and saving money. By empathizing with their challenges, you can create features in your app that specifically address their needs, such as budgeting tools and savings goal trackers.

[H3] Defining the Key Features and Functionality

Once you have a clear understanding of your target audience, it’s time to define the key features and functionality of your personal finance app. Start by brainstorming the essential features that your app should offer. These features should align with the needs and preferences of your target audience.

Some key features to consider include:

  • Expense tracking: Allow users to track their expenses and categorize them for better financial management.
  • Budgeting tools: Provide tools to create budgets, set savings goals, and monitor progress.
  • Bill reminders: Send notifications to users to remind them about upcoming bills and payments.
  • Financial insights: Generate reports and analytics to help users understand their spending habits and make informed decisions.
  • Goal setting: Enable users to set financial goals, such as saving for a vacation or paying off debt, and track their progress.
  • Integration with financial institutions: Allow users to connect their bank accounts, credit cards, and other financial accounts for real-time data sync.

Once you have a list of features, prioritize them based on their importance and feasibility. Focus on creating a streamlined user experience and intuitive interface that makes it easy for users to navigate and access the app’s features.

[H3] Designing the User Interface and User Experience

The design of your personal finance app plays a crucial role in attracting and retaining users. It’s important to create a well-designed user interface (UI) and user experience (UX) that enhance the usability of your app.

When designing the UI and UX of your app, consider the following tips:

  • Keep it simple: Avoid clutter and opt for a clean and minimalistic design that enhances the usability of your app.
  • Use intuitive navigation: Ensure that users can easily navigate between different sections of the app and find the desired features without any confusion.
  • Provide visual cues: Use icons, colors, and visual elements to guide users through the app and make important information stand out.
  • Optimize for different devices: Design your app to be responsive and compatible with various screen sizes and resolutions.
  • Test and iterate: Conduct usability testing to gather feedback from real users and make necessary improvements to the design.

A well-designed app significantly enhances the user experience, increasing user engagement and improving the chances of success in the competitive personal finance app market.

If you want to learn more about developing a personal finance app, check out our comprehensive guide on how to make a personal finance app. This pillar article covers everything from brainstorming ideas to designing user-friendly interfaces.

[H3] Defining the Key Features and Functionality: The Building Blocks of Your Personal Finance App

Once you have a clear understanding of your target audience, it’s time to define the key features and functionality of your personal finance app. These features will serve as the building blocks of your app, providing valuable tools and resources for your users to manage their finances effectively.

Start by brainstorming the essential features that your app should offer. These may include:

  • Expense tracking: One of the core functionalities of a personal finance app is the ability to track expenses. This feature allows users to record and categorize their expenses, providing a clear overview of where their money is going. By tracking expenses, users can gain insights into their spending habits and make informed decisions about their finances.
  • Budgeting tools: Another crucial feature of a personal finance app is budgeting tools. These tools enable users to create budgets, set savings goals, and monitor their progress. By having a clear budget in place, users can better manage their money, avoid overspending, and work towards their financial goals.
  • Bill reminders: Keeping track of bills and upcoming payments can be a challenge. Implementing bill reminders in your app can help users stay on top of their financial obligations. Users can set up reminders for bill due dates, ensuring that they never miss a payment and incur unnecessary fees or penalties.
  • Financial insights: Providing users with detailed reports and analytics is a powerful feature that can help them gain a deeper understanding of their spending habits. By analyzing their financial data, users can identify trends, patterns, and areas where they can make improvements. These insights empower users to make informed decisions about their finances and work towards their long-term financial goals.
  • Goal setting: Enabling users to set financial goals is an essential feature that adds value to your personal finance app. Users can set goals such as saving for a vacation, buying a house, or paying off debts. By tracking their progress towards these goals, users can stay motivated and focused on achieving financial success.
  • Integration with financial institutions: To provide users with a comprehensive view of their financial situation, consider integrating your app with financial institutions. This integration allows users to connect their bank accounts, credit cards, and other financial accounts, providing real-time data sync. With all their financial information in one place, users can easily monitor their transactions, balances, and overall financial health.

Once you have a list of features, prioritize them based on their importance and feasibility. Consider the needs of your target audience and focus on creating a streamlined user experience and intuitive interface. A well-designed app with a user-friendly interface will ensure that users can easily navigate your app and access its features.

Investing time and effort in defining the key features and functionality of your personal finance app will lay a strong foundation for its success. By understanding your target audience and tailoring your app to their needs, you can create a valuable tool that helps users manage their money effectively, ultimately earning a high position in the competitive market.

Did you know that the style of your personal finance app can greatly impact its success? Discover the top tips and best practices for creating an aesthetically pleasing app in the style category on Beyond Fitwell.

[H3] Designing the User Interface and User Experience

The design of your personal finance app plays a crucial role in attracting and retaining users. A well-designed user interface (UI) and user experience (UX) can make your app more engaging, user-friendly, and ultimately improve your Google SEO ranking. Here are some tips for designing the UI and UX of your app:

First and foremost, keeping the design simple is key. Avoid clutter and opt for a clean and minimalistic design that enhances the usability of your app. By simplifying the design, you provide users with a streamlined experience that is easy to navigate and understand. This not only improves the overall user experience but also helps search engines understand and index your app more effectively.

In addition to simplicity, intuitive navigation is crucial for a successful app. Ensure that users can easily navigate between different sections of the app and find the desired features without any confusion. Intuitive navigation not only enhances the user experience but also helps search engines understand the structure and hierarchy of your app’s content, which can improve your SEO ranking.

Visual cues are another important aspect of designing the UI and UX of your app. Use icons, colors, and visual elements to guide users through the app and make important information stand out. Visual cues not only make your app more visually appealing but can also improve the accessibility of your app for users with visual impairments. Additionally, using descriptive alt text for images can help improve your app’s SEO by providing search engines with relevant information about the visuals in your app.

Optimizing your app for different devices is a crucial step in ensuring a positive user experience. Design your app to be responsive and compatible with various screen sizes and resolutions. This includes implementing responsive design techniques that automatically adjust the layout and structure of your app based on the user’s device. Responsive design not only provides a consistent user experience across devices but also improves your SEO ranking by making your app more accessible to mobile users.

Once you have designed your app, it is essential to conduct usability testing to gather feedback from real users. Usability testing helps you identify any usability issues, pain points, or areas for improvement in your app’s design. By iterating and making necessary improvements based on user feedback, you can create an app that truly meets the needs and expectations of your target audience. This not only improves the user experience but also signals to search engines that your app is valuable and relevant, which can positively impact your SEO ranking.

Remember, a well-designed app can significantly enhance the user experience, improve your Google SEO ranking, and ultimately increase the chances of success in the competitive personal finance app market.

When creating a personal finance app, it’s important to stay up-to-date with the latest style trends. You can find inspiration and ideas in the style category on Beyond Fitwell.

Related posts